isadle, fix steam, etc

This commit is contained in:
Jana Dönszelmann 2026-04-05 20:01:25 +02:00
parent a422110adf
commit 4d58ae60b0
No known key found for this signature in database
12 changed files with 253 additions and 151 deletions

View file

@ -167,15 +167,15 @@ inputs@{ machine, ... }:
];
t = tug;
d = "describe";
d = [ "describe" ];
dm = [
"describe"
"-m"
];
e = "edit";
s = "squash";
si = "squash -i";
sp = "split";
e = [ "edit" ];
s = [ "squash" ];
si = [ "squash -i" ];
sp = [ "split" ];
};
templates = {

View file

@ -30,6 +30,10 @@ vim.cmd([[
inoremap <silent> <F1> <CMD>FloatermToggle<CR>
nnoremap <silent> <F1> <CMD>FloatermToggle<CR>
tnoremap <silent> <F1> <C-\><C-n><CMD>FloatermToggle<CR>
inoremap <silent> <F9> <CMD>FloatermHide<CR>
nnoremap <silent> <F9> <CMD>FloatermHide<CR>
tnoremap <silent> <F9> <C-\><C-n><CMD>FloatermHide<CR>
]])
vim.keymap.set('n', 'gr', (function() builtin.lsp_references({}) end), {})

View file

@ -39,7 +39,7 @@ def find_or_create_pane(window, args):
run(f"tmux send-keys -t {pane} Escape")
# note the space, this tells nvim not to save it in history
run(f"tmux send-keys -t {pane} \": drop {args}\" Enter")
run(f"tmux send-keys -t {pane} F9 \": drop {args}\" Enter")
run(f"tmux select-pane -t {pane} -Z")
else:
create_pane(args)

View file

@ -30,7 +30,7 @@ in
ansiesc.enable = true;
treesitter-textobjects = {
enable = false;
enable = true;
settings = {
lsp_interop.enable = true;
select = {

View file

@ -46,7 +46,12 @@ in
home-config =
{ config, pkgs, ... }:
{
home.packages = with pkgs; [ xdg-utils ];
home.packages = with pkgs; [
glib
(pkgs.writeShellScriptBin "xdg-open" ''
gio open "$@"
'')
];
xdg = {
enable = true;